Harlan Haakenson

February 7, 1936 — September 14, 2010

Harlan Haakenson, of Dawson, died Tuesday, September 14, 2010 at his home in rural Dawson under hospice care at the age of 74. Memorial service was at 2:00 PM, Saturday, September 18, 2010, at Grace Lutheran Church with Pastor Kendall Stelter officiating; organist, Chris Lehne accompanied the congregation in singing "Beautiful Savior" and "What A Friend We Have In Jesus" and vocalist, Jon Wager in singing "Peace In the Valley and "How Great Thou Art;" urn bearers were Nic Haakenson, Brandon Lundy, and Dustin Lundy and honorary urn bearers were: Sarah Haakenson, Matt Haakenson, Emily Freeman, Kayla Smith, Devin Haakenson, Amber Haakenson, Courtney Lundy, and Lexis Haakenson. Interment was in Grace Lutheran Cemetery. Visitation was at the church for 1 hour before the services on Saturday. Harlan LeRoy Haakenson was born February 7, 1936, at Dawson, MN, the son of Eddie and Belma (Jordahl) Haakenson. He was baptized and confirmed at Trinity Lutheran Church in Dawson and attended Country School in District #14 and Dawson High School. Harlan served two years as a member of the MN Army National Guard. He was united in marriage with Elaine Moseng on June 14, 1958, at Our Saviour's Lutheran Church of Baxter. They made their home at Dawson where he worked as an auto mechanic, repairing cars, snowmobiles, lawn mowers, and numerous appliances. He could fix and repair just about anything. He also enjoyed working around his farm, having a garden, and spending time with his kids, grandchildren, and great-granddaughter. He was especially fond of his dog, Tucker. Harlan died Tuesday afternoon, September 14, 2010, under hospice care at his home in rural Dawson at the age of 74. Harlan is survived by his wife, Elaine; three children: Randy Haakenson of Dawson, Kevin (Carol) Haakenson of Pennock, and Becky Lundy of Dawson; ten grandchildren: Nic (and friend Jen) Haakenson, Sarah Haakenson, Matt Haakenson, Devin Haakenson, Amber Haakenson, Emily (David) Freeman, Brandon Lundy, Dustin Lundy, Courtney Lundy, and Kayla (Greg) Smith; one great-granddaughter, Lexis LeeAnn Haakenson; mother-in-law, Palma Moseng at the Johnson Memorial Home in Dawson; one brother, Allen (Carol) Haakenson of Idaho; and three sisters: Jane (Roger) Oman of Dawson, Delores (Donovan) Peterson of Dawson and Arlene Greene of Pensacola, FL. Preceding him in death were his parents; father-in-law, Oscar Moseng; and brother-in-law, Bob Greene. We love and miss you, dad, grandpa, great-grandpa. Blessed be his memory.
